WebJan 17, 2024 · Mathura is located on the Yamuna river banks in the state of Uttar Pradesh, India. It is popular for being the birthplace of Lord Krishna, also referred to as Krishna Janma – Bhoomi or Brij – Bhoomi. This city is a pilgrimage spot for Hindu devotees as it is surrounded by various historical temples. WebApr 20, 2024 · Birthplace of Krishna River: Krishna Bai Temple.
